The Importance of SMART Goals

At the heart of an effective business objectives template lies the implementation of the SMART criteria: Specific, Measurable, Attainable, Relevant, and Time-bound. This approach is crucial for any tech-savvy individual or early adopter, as it provides clarity and direction, optimizing goal-setting efforts. When objectives are SMART, they transform from vague aspirations into actionable plans. For instance, instead of stating, "Increase customer satisfaction," a SMART goal would articulate, "Achieve a 20% increase in customer satisfaction scores over the next quarter," allowing for better tracking and accountability.

Measuring Success: The Role of Key Performance Indicators

The efficacy of business objectives hinges on clear measures of success. Incorporating Key Performance Indicators (KPIs) within your template is vital for monitoring progress. KPIs act as benchmarks, guiding leaders in understanding whether their initiatives are meeting expectations. For example, if a tech company sets an objective to increase the adoption rate of AI services, relevant KPIs might include the percentage of new users acquired, retention rates, and customer feedback scores. Regularly tracking these indicators allows companies to pivot strategies as required, ensuring agility in a fast-paced environment.

Common Pitfalls to Avoid in Objective Setting

While employing a business objectives template can yield significant advantages, it's important to circumvent common pitfalls. Teams often fall into the trap of setting objectives that bundle multiple outcomes. This can lead to confusion about what success truly means. Instead, objectives should be succinct and focused. A well-defined and singular objective is more manageable and boosts team morale by making achievements clear.

Steps to Create a Business Objectives Template

Creating an effective business objectives template involves several key steps:

  1. Define Clear Objectives: Ensure objectives meet the SMART criteria.
  2. Incorporate KPIs: Include measurable indicators to track progress.
  3. Assign Accountability: Designate responsible parties for each objective.
  4. Foster Collaboration: Engage team members in the planning process to gather diverse insights.
  5. Regularly Update: Ensure the template evolves with changing organizational priorities.

Update Understanding Customer Satisfaction Scores and Their Impact A Customer Satisfaction Score (CSAT) is a crucial metric for businesses seeking to gauge customer happiness and the overall experience. Typically assessed through a straightforward rating scale from 1 to 5 or 1 to 10, CSAT surveys provide valuable insights that can directly affect customer loyalty. For example, if 40 out of 50 customers rate their satisfaction at 4 or 5, this results in a CSAT score of 80%. Regularly tracking this score can help businesses identify trends in customer sentiment and uncover areas for improvement, contributing to higher retention rates and revenue growth. Effective Strategies for Implementing CSAT Surveys To effectively measure customer satisfaction, companies should focus on deploying CSAT surveys at key moments in the customer journey—such as immediately after a purchase or service interaction. This timing ensures that feedback is fresh and relevant. Questions must be clear and aimed at eliciting specific feedback: “How satisfied were you with our service?” or “Would you recommend us?” By keeping survey questions simple and direct, businesses can quickly interpret results and make informed decisions based on customer feedback. Common Misconceptions About CSAT Scores While CSAT is a valuable metric, it is often misunderstood. Many businesses may mistakenly view a high CSAT score as a definitive indicator of long-term loyalty. However, satisfactory experiences are just one piece of the loyalty puzzle. Companies must also focus on delivering consistent quality and enhancing the overall customer journey to foster deeper emotional connections. By recognizing this, businesses can build lasting relationships with customers that go beyond individual transactions. Understanding FCRA Compliance: A Must for Employers As you evaluate background check services, understanding Fair Credit Reporting Act (FCRA) compliance is essential, especially for employers. Non-compliance can lead to legal repercussions and damaged reputations. Services like GoodHire and Backgrounds Online not only provide screening options that adhere to FCRA regulations but also offer integrated compliance support to streamline the hiring process.
